ConfigParser changes option capital letters in keys to small letters.
That commit changes it to generate verbatim keys as read from FCMat
files. Also Section names are no longer used to generate material
dictionary.

Adding material was using by default transient None material that
has no properties assigned. If use accepted that type of material
an attempt to write CalculiX input file was ending up with a crash.
Using built-in None material prevents that situation.

Defaulting to False was causing problems during migration. The default
checkbox of linked FEM preferences is True, but for the first time users
there was nothing stored in UseBuiltInMaterials, UseMaterialsFromConfigDir
and UseMaterialsFromCustomDir, so the materials were not showing up in
the material ComboBox.

On-demand import is no longer good enough as we have 3 different
material directories and materials may have non-unique names.
A material is now identified by a full file path.

Add icons to distinguish where the material is from. FreeCAD icon for
build-in materials, notmal material icon for materials from user
preferences directory which is "~/.FreeCAD/Materials" on linux or
from an user defined location defined in FEM preferences.

The "-->choose Material" has been replaced with a not defined material.
That makes setting/retrieving material to/from the object much easier
and allows user to have a "not defined" material. Previously it wasn't
possible to change i.e. form Steel to "not defined".
